Dick Van Dyke turns 100, marking a milestone birthday for the beloved actor. Born on December 13, 1925, Van Dyke celebrated his centennial birthday on December 13, 2025, with a new documentary, "Dick Van Dyke: 100th Celebration," and a tribute to his enduring career in entertainment.

Dick Van Dyke's career spans over seven decades, during which he has become a national treasure. His early days in comedy clubs and local TV shows laid the foundation for his future success. The discovery of Van Dyke's talent in New Orleans marked a turning point in his career, leading to his starring role in "The Dick Van Dyke Show." This sitcom, which premiered in 1961, became an all-time top sitcom on CBS and cemented Van Dyke's status as a comedy legend.
